Tools Needed
- wok or frying pan
- chopsticks
Ingredients
- Pork
- XO Sauce: 3 tablespoons
- Capsicum (red)
- Onion
- Carrot
- Eggplant
- Cauliflower
- Black pepper
- Salt
Step-by-Step Instructions
Step 1. Prepare the Ingredients
- Slice the capsicum, onion, carrot, eggplant, and cauliflower.

Step 2. Stir-fry the Pork
- Add 3 tablespoons of XO sauce to the wok or frying pan.
- Add the pork to the wok and stir-fry using chopsticks until it changes color.


Step 3. Add Vegetables and Combine
- Add the prepared vegetables to the wok.
- Stir everything well to combine.
- Add a little bit of black pepper on top.


Step 4. Serve
- Serve and enjoy!

Tips
- XO sauce is spicy, adjust the amount to your preference.

FAQs
1. Can I substitute the pork with another protein?
Yes! Chicken, beef, or even shrimp would work well. Adjust cooking time accordingly.
2. What if I don't have XO sauce?
While XO sauce adds depth, you can substitute it with oyster sauce and a pinch of chili garlic sauce for a similar savory and spicy kick.
3. How can I make this dish less spicy?
Reduce the amount of chili or omit it altogether. You can also add a touch of sugar or honey to balance the flavors.
